Aidapak Recalls Acyclovir Capsules Due to Potential Labeling Mixup
Aidapak Services, LLC is recalling 493 Acyclovir 200 mg capsules because they may have been mislabeled as other prescription drugs.

Plain-English summary
Aidapak Services, LLC is recalling 493 Acyclovir 200 mg capsules (NDC 00093894001) due to a potential labeling mixup. The recalled capsules may have been mislabeled as Cyanocobalamin 1000 mcg tablets, Metoprolol Tartrate 25 mg tablets, Metoprolol Tartrate 50 mg tablets, or Acetazolamide.
The repacked drugs were distributed in Arizona, California, Oregon, and Washington. The recall involves specific pedigree codes and expiration dates, including AD60272_4 (EXP: 5/22/2014), W002899 (EXP: 6/10/2014), W003911 (EXP: 6/27/2014), and W003483 (EXP: 6/20/2014).
Consumers and healthcare providers should check their inventory for these specific products and stop using them if they match the recalled codes. The FDA has classified this as a Class II recall, indicating that use of the product could cause temporary or medically reversible health consequences.
